Manchester United legend Roy Keane is hoping that Mason Greenwood keeps his feet on the ground after the 18-year-old scored his ninth Premier League goal of the season against Aston Villa last night.

The teenager has been in terrific form since the restart and while Keane was quick to praise the forward’s display, he has also advised the striker about his long-term future:

“The best part of playing football is scoring goals. He’s 18 years of age and playing for Manchester United, he’s scoring goals.”


“Good luck to the kid. That’s what dreams are made of. You just hope obviously he’s got good people around him. [He needs to] keep that hunger.”

It can be very easy to get carried away with Greenwood’s performances. After all, he has scored 16 goals in all competitions this campaign.

However, as Keane says, it is wise to be slightly cautious, with many players over the years having burst onto the scene before suffering difficult moments in their career.

For now, though, United fans should just appreciate what a fantastic young player the club possess in Greenwood. He has the potential to become a generational talent if he keeps up this rate of development.
